import os
from tracer.paths import HOOKS_DIRS
from tracer.resources.pycomp import load_source
_hooks = {}
class HooksObserver(object):
"""
Provides interface for calling user hooks
When initializing, loads all hooks located in HOOKS_DIRS. Then it can called
with application name as argument. Observer ensures calling all hooks defined for the application.
"""
def __init__(self):
_register_hooks()
def __call__(self, app):
if app not in _hooks:
return
[f() for f in _hooks[app]]
def match(apps):
"""
Decorator for tracer hooks.
Example::
from tracer import hooks
@hooks.match("foo")
def hook_app():
print("Hey, application foo was found")
.. note::
You can match multiple applications by calling ``@hooks.match`` with list of them.
"""
def decorator(f):
for app in apps if type(apps) == list else [apps]:
if app not in _hooks:
_hooks[app] = []
_hooks[app].append(f)
return f
return decorator
def _register_hooks():
# see search function here
# http://stackoverflow.com/a/4788700/3285282
for hook_dir in HOOKS_DIRS:
for root, dirs, files in os.walk(hook_dir):
for fname in files:
modname = os.path.splitext(fname)[0]
try:
load_source(modname, os.path.join(root, fname))
except Exception:
continue
